Background Trigeminal neuralgia (TN) is a common microvascular compression syndrome of cranial nerves. Medical treatment is regarded as the first line treatment; however, a group of patients do not respond to medical treatment satisfactorily and develop persistent and refractory symptom(s). Surgical microvascular decompression (MVD) is usually then advised. We reviewed the surgical MVD outcome of this group of patients.
